Day three takes you to the Mosta Dome, one of the largest unsupported domes in the world. From there, a short drive brings you to the medieval town of Mdina, where you'll embark on a guided walking tour. Next, visit Rabat to explore St. Paul's Church and the Roman Domus, famous for its stunning mosaic floors. After lunch, head to the tranquil San Anton Gardens and the Artisans Center. Return to your hotel in St. Julians for a well-deserved rest.

Day four begins with a scenic drive to the picturesque Blue Grotto, where you'll embark on a boat ride to admire the stunning views. Next, visit the ancient Hagar Qim Temple and the charming fishing village of Marsaxlokk. Continue your journey to Tarxien to explore its stone statues and steles, followed by a visit to the UNESCO World Heritage Site, Hal Saflieni Hypogeum. Conclude your day with a visit to the prehistoric Ghar Dalam Cave before returning to your hotel.

On day five, take a ferry ride to the beautiful Gozo Island. Here, you'll visit the ancient Ggantija Temple, explore the legendary Calypso's Cave, and relax on the red sand beaches of Ramla Bay. Enjoy a local cuisine tasting at Fontana Cottage and have lunch at Xlendi Bay. In the afternoon, visit Dwejra Bay and explore Victoria City and The Citadel. After a day of exploration, return to the mainland by ferry and retire to your hotel.
